Hi guys,

I recently bought a used Mark III with baseball game; when I turn on the console the game seems to be fine but after pressing any button at the team selection screen I got what seems to be like a console "freeze".

Demo mode (leaving title screen for few seconds) works fine.

I also tested a F16 Fighting Falcon cart game (for Sega Master System) and the game seems to run fine but absolutely no buttons seem to work.

I do not have any other game to test (just bought a SMS adapter to use master system games - I would like to test GG everdrive too on it).

I am using an original master system gamepad (I do not have a mark III game pad).

Any hint about what the problem can be ? Faulty console ? Please help me because I have the chance to give the console back.

Cleaned with specific circuit prducto: always the same freeze :(

EDIT
Problem solved: Mark III has inverted P1 and P2 joypad prots (compared to the Master System), I was trying to use P2 port as P1... sad story :(
